Why Are My Nails So Thin? Causes And Solutions Explained

what makes your nails thin

Thin nails can be a result of various factors, including nutritional deficiencies, aging, frequent exposure to water or chemicals, and underlying health conditions such as anemia, thyroid disorders, or eczema. Poor nail care habits, like excessive filing or using harsh nail products, can also weaken nail structure. Additionally, lifestyle factors like smoking or a diet lacking essential nutrients such as biotin, vitamin E, and omega-3 fatty acids contribute to nail thinning. Understanding the root cause is crucial for addressing the issue effectively, whether through dietary changes, supplements, or medical intervention.

Nutritional Deficiencies: Lack of vitamins (A, C, D) and minerals (iron, zinc) weakens nails

Nutritional deficiencies play a significant role in nail health, and a lack of essential vitamins and minerals can directly contribute to thinning nails. Among the key nutrients, vitamins A, C, and D, along with minerals like iron and zinc, are crucial for maintaining nail strength and structure. Vitamin A, for instance, is essential for cell growth and differentiation, including the cells that make up your nails. A deficiency in this vitamin can lead to brittle, thin nails that are prone to breakage. Incorporating foods rich in vitamin A, such as sweet potatoes, carrots, and leafy greens, can help combat this issue. Additionally, vitamin A supplements may be beneficial, but it’s important to consult a healthcare provider to avoid excessive intake, which can also harm nail health.

Vitamin C is another vital nutrient that supports nail health by promoting collagen production, a protein that provides structure to nails. Without adequate vitamin C, nails can become weak, thin, and more susceptible to splitting. Citrus fruits, strawberries, and bell peppers are excellent dietary sources of vitamin C. Ensuring a consistent intake of this vitamin is particularly important for individuals with thinning nails, as it aids in the repair and growth of nail tissue. Moreover, vitamin C enhances iron absorption, which is another critical mineral for nail health, creating a synergistic effect when both nutrients are sufficient.

Vitamin D deficiency is increasingly common and can have a profound impact on nail health. This vitamin is essential for calcium absorption, which is necessary for maintaining strong nails. Low levels of vitamin D can lead to nail thinning, ridges, and overall weakness. While sunlight is a natural source of vitamin D, dietary sources like fatty fish, fortified dairy products, and supplements can help bridge the gap, especially in regions with limited sun exposure. Regular monitoring of vitamin D levels through blood tests can ensure that deficiencies are addressed promptly, preventing further nail deterioration.

Iron and zinc are minerals that play indispensable roles in nail health. Iron deficiency, or anemia, is a well-known cause of thin, brittle nails, often characterized by a concave shape known as koilonychia. This occurs because iron is essential for oxygen transport to nail cells, and its deficiency starves these cells of the nutrients they need to thrive. Red meat, beans, and fortified cereals are good dietary sources of iron. Similarly, zinc is crucial for protein synthesis and cell division, both of which are vital for nail growth. A lack of zinc can result in thin, weak nails that are slow to grow. Foods like nuts, seeds, and whole grains can help maintain adequate zinc levels.

Addressing nutritional deficiencies requires a balanced diet rich in these essential vitamins and minerals. However, in cases of severe deficiency, supplementation may be necessary under professional guidance. It’s also important to note that while nutrition is a key factor, thinning nails can sometimes be a symptom of underlying health conditions, such as thyroid disorders or autoimmune diseases. Therefore, if dietary changes do not improve nail health, consulting a healthcare provider for a comprehensive evaluation is recommended. By prioritizing nutrient intake and overall health, you can effectively combat thinning nails and promote stronger, healthier nail growth.

Aging Process: Natural thinning occurs with age due to slower cell turnover

As we age, our bodies undergo various changes, and one of the subtle yet noticeable effects is the natural thinning of nails. This phenomenon is primarily attributed to the aging process, during which the body's cellular functions gradually slow down. The nails, composed of a protein called keratin, rely on the continuous production and turnover of cells to maintain their thickness and strength. With advancing age, the rate at which these cells regenerate decreases, leading to thinner nails. This slower cell turnover is a natural part of aging and affects not only nails but also skin and hair, as the body’s overall ability to repair and renew tissues diminishes over time.

The process of nail growth originates in the nail matrix, the area beneath the cuticle where new cells are produced. As we grow older, the nail matrix becomes less active, resulting in fewer keratinocytes being generated. These keratinocytes are essential for building the nail plate, and their reduced production directly contributes to thinner nails. Additionally, blood circulation to the nail bed tends to decrease with age, further impairing the delivery of nutrients necessary for healthy nail growth. This combination of reduced cell production and diminished nutrient supply accelerates the natural thinning process.

Another factor tied to aging is the decline in hormone levels, particularly estrogen in women. Estrogen plays a role in maintaining nail health by promoting cell turnover and hydration. As estrogen levels drop during menopause or due to the natural aging process, nails may become more brittle and thin. This hormonal shift exacerbates the effects of slower cell turnover, making nail thinning more pronounced in older adults, especially postmenopausal women.

To mitigate the effects of age-related nail thinning, it’s essential to adopt a proactive care routine. Keeping nails moisturized with hydrating creams or oils can help maintain their flexibility and reduce brittleness. A balanced diet rich in vitamins and minerals, particularly biotin, vitamin E, and omega-3 fatty acids, supports overall nail health by providing the nutrients needed for cell regeneration. While the aging process is inevitable, these measures can help slow down the natural thinning of nails and promote their resilience.

In summary, the natural thinning of nails with age is a direct result of slower cell turnover, reduced activity in the nail matrix, decreased blood circulation, and hormonal changes. Understanding these factors allows individuals to take informed steps to care for their nails as they age. While thinning nails are a normal part of the aging process, proper care and nutrition can help maintain their strength and appearance, ensuring they remain healthy despite the passage of time.

Chemical Exposure: Frequent use of harsh nail products or acetone damages nail structure

Chemical exposure is a significant contributor to nail thinning, particularly when it involves the frequent use of harsh nail products or acetone. These substances can strip the natural oils and moisture from your nails, leaving them dry, brittle, and prone to thinning. Acetone, a common ingredient in nail polish removers, is especially harsh. It dissolves the oils and fats that help maintain nail flexibility and strength, leading to increased fragility and a noticeable reduction in thickness. Over time, repeated exposure to acetone can weaken the nail structure, making it more susceptible to breakage and peeling.

Harsh nail products, such as certain nail polishes, hardeners, and artificial nail adhesives, often contain chemicals like formaldehyde, toluene, and dibutyl phthalate (DBP). These chemicals can disrupt the natural balance of your nails, causing them to become thin and weak. Formaldehyde, for instance, is known to irritate the nail bed and can lead to thinning when used frequently. Toluene and DBP can also dehydrate the nails, further exacerbating the issue. If you notice your nails becoming thinner after using specific products, it’s a clear sign that these chemicals are damaging their structure.

To minimize the risk of nail thinning from chemical exposure, it’s essential to choose nail care products wisely. Opt for acetone-free nail polish removers, which are gentler on your nails and less likely to cause dryness. Additionally, look for nail polishes and treatments that are free from harsh chemicals like formaldehyde, toluene, and DBP. Natural or water-based alternatives can be a safer option for maintaining nail health. Always read product labels carefully to ensure you’re making informed choices.

Another effective strategy is to limit the frequency of nail polish changes and artificial nail applications. Giving your nails regular breaks from polish and chemicals allows them to recover and regain their natural strength. During these breaks, focus on nourishing your nails with hydrating products, such as cuticle oils or nail strengtheners containing ingredients like biotin or vitamin E. These can help restore moisture and improve overall nail health.

Lastly, wearing protective gloves when handling chemicals or cleaning agents can shield your nails from further damage. Household cleaners, for example, often contain harsh substances that can contribute to nail thinning. By taking these proactive steps, you can reduce the impact of chemical exposure on your nails and prevent them from becoming thin and fragile. Remember, healthy nails start with mindful care and protection from damaging substances.

Medical Conditions: Diseases like anemia, thyroid issues, or psoriasis can thin nails

Several medical conditions can contribute to thinning nails, often serving as indicators of underlying health issues. Anemia, particularly iron-deficiency anemia, is a common culprit. Iron plays a crucial role in producing hemoglobin, which carries oxygen to cells, including those in the nails. When iron levels are low, nails may become thin, brittle, and prone to spooning (koilonychia). This condition often accompanies fatigue, pale skin, and shortness of breath, making it essential to address through dietary changes or iron supplements under medical supervision.

Thyroid disorders, such as hypothyroidism or hyperthyroidism, can also lead to nail thinning. The thyroid gland regulates metabolism, and imbalances affect protein synthesis, which is vital for nail strength. Hypothyroidism typically causes brittle, thin nails that grow slowly, while hyperthyroidism may result in nail separation from the nail bed (onycholysis). Symptoms like weight changes, fatigue, and hair loss often accompany these disorders, necessitating thyroid hormone regulation through medication.

Psoriasis, an autoimmune condition, frequently manifests in nail changes, including thinning. Psoriatic nails may appear pitted, ridged, or discolored, and they can separate from the nail bed. This occurs when the immune system mistakenly attacks healthy cells, accelerating skin cell growth and affecting nail structure. Psoriasis often requires management with topical treatments, medications, or light therapy to alleviate symptoms and improve nail health.

Other systemic diseases, such as lupus or rheumatoid arthritis, can also thin nails due to chronic inflammation and autoimmune activity. Lupus, for instance, may cause nails to become thin and fragile, sometimes with a bluish tint. Rheumatoid arthritis can lead to nail folds becoming inflamed, compromising nail integrity. Both conditions demand comprehensive medical management to control inflammation and prevent further nail damage.

Lastly, eczema and lichen planus, skin conditions characterized by inflammation, can weaken nails over time. Eczema causes dryness and irritation, making nails susceptible to thinning and cracking. Lichen planus, on the other hand, may lead to nail thinning or loss due to its impact on the nail matrix. Treatment focuses on reducing inflammation and managing symptoms through moisturizers, corticosteroids, or immunosuppressive therapies.

If nail thinning persists or is accompanied by other symptoms, consulting a healthcare professional is crucial. They can diagnose the underlying condition and recommend appropriate treatments to restore nail health and address the root cause.

Over-Manicuring: Excessive filing, buffing, or gel polish use strips nails of strength

Over-manicuring is a common yet often overlooked cause of thin, brittle nails. While regular manicures can enhance the appearance of your nails, excessive filing, buffing, and the frequent use of gel polish can strip nails of their natural strength. Filing nails too aggressively or too often removes layers of the nail plate, thinning them over time. This is especially true when using coarse-grit files or filing in a back-and-forth sawing motion, which creates heat and weakens the nail structure. To prevent this, opt for a fine-grit file and file in one direction only, being mindful not to overdo it.

Buffing, though it creates a smooth surface and adds shine, can also contribute to nail thinning if done excessively. The buffing process removes the nail’s protective outer layer, leaving it more susceptible to damage. Over-buffing can make nails thinner and more prone to peeling and splitting. If you enjoy the look of buffed nails, limit this step to once every few weeks and use a gentle buffer. Always moisturize afterward to maintain nail health and prevent dryness, which can further weaken nails.

Gel polish, while long-lasting and chip-resistant, can take a toll on nail strength when used frequently. The process of applying and removing gel polish involves harsh chemicals and UV light exposure, both of which can dehydrate and weaken nails. The removal process, in particular, often requires aggressive filing or soaking in acetone, which strips moisture and natural oils from the nails, making them thinner and more fragile. To minimize damage, give your nails a break between gel manicures, use nourishing cuticle oils, and ensure proper application and removal by a professional.

Another aspect of over-manicuring is the temptation to cut cuticles or push them back too aggressively. Cuticles act as a protective barrier, sealing moisture into the nail and preventing infections. When cuticles are damaged or removed, nails become more vulnerable to dryness and thinning. Instead of cutting, gently push back cuticles with a wooden orangewood stick after softening them with oil or warm water. This preserves the nail’s natural defenses and promotes healthier growth.

To counteract the effects of over-manicuring, incorporate nail-strengthening practices into your routine. Use nail hardeners or treatments containing biotin, keratin, or calcium to restore strength. Keep nails hydrated with cuticle oils or hand creams, especially after manicures. Finally, consider embracing natural nails occasionally to allow them to recover. By balancing manicure habits with proper care, you can maintain strong, healthy nails while still enjoying the benefits of grooming.
